Saltar para o conteúdo principal

Visão Geral

Claude vs OpenAI são atualmente APIs populares de modelos de chat de IA. Ambas podem ser chamadas através da plataforma unificada de API Ace Data Cloud, utilizando o mesmo método de autenticação e padrão de chamada, sem necessidade de integração separada com as APIs dos respectivos fornecedores. Este artigo realiza uma comparação sistemática entre Claude e OpenAI em cinco dimensões: funcionalidades, modelos, preços, velocidade e cenários recomendados, ajudando desenvolvedores a escolher a solução mais adequada.

Comparação Principal

DimensãoClaudeOpenAI
Modelos Disponíveisclaude-sonnet-4-6, claude-opus-4-5-20251101, claude-3-5-sonnetgpt-4o, gpt-4o-mini, o1
Endpoint da API/v1/chat/completions/openai/chat/completions
Funcionalidades PrincipaisConversa multi-turno, prompt de sistema, saída em streaming, modo de saída JSONConversa multi-turno, prompt de sistema, saída em streaming, modo de saída JSON

Análise Detalhada

Funcionalidades

Claude e OpenAI são acessados via API unificada da Ace Data Cloud, suportando interface REST padrão e autenticação Bearer Token. Claude tem como endpoint principal POST https://api.acedata.cloud/v1/chat/completions, suportando conversa multi-turno, prompt de sistema, saída em streaming, modo de saída JSON, entre outras funcionalidades. Também oferece endpoints como /v1/messages, /v1/messages/count_tokens. OpenAI tem como endpoint principal POST https://api.acedata.cloud/openai/chat/completions, suportando conversa multi-turno, prompt de sistema, saída em streaming, modo de saída JSON, entre outras funcionalidades. Também oferece endpoints como /openai/embeddings, /openai/images/generations.

Cenários Recomendados

  • Claude: adequado para cenários que requerem capacidades de conversa multi-turno
  • OpenAI: adequado para cenários que requerem capacidades de conversa multi-turno

Exemplos de Código

Os exemplos abaixo mostram como chamar Claude e OpenAI via API Ace Data Cloud. Todas as requisições usam a mesma URL base (https://api.acedata.cloud) e método de autenticação.

Chamada Claude

import requests

response = requests.post(
    "https://api.acedata.cloud/v1/chat/completions",
    headers={
        "Authorization": "Bearer YOUR_API_TOKEN",
        "Content-Type": "application/json",
    },
    json={
    "model": "claude-sonnet-4-6",
    "messages": [
        {
            "role": "user",
            "content": "你好,请介绍一下你自己"
        }
    ],
    "max_tokens": 1024,
    "temperature": 0.7
},
)
print(response.json())

Chamada OpenAI

import requests

response = requests.post(
    "https://api.acedata.cloud/openai/chat/completions",
    headers={
        "Authorization": "Bearer YOUR_API_TOKEN",
        "Content-Type": "application/json",
    },
    json={
    "model": "gpt-4o",
    "messages": [
        {
            "role": "user",
            "content": "你好,请介绍一下你自己"
        }
    ],
    "max_tokens": 1024,
    "temperature": 0.7
},
)
print(response.json())

Conclusão

Claude e OpenAI possuem suas vantagens. Através da plataforma unificada de API Ace Data Cloud, desenvolvedores não precisam registrar contas separadas para cada fornecedor nem gerenciar múltiplas chaves de API, bastando um único token para acessar todos os serviços.
  • Formato unificado de chamada e método de autenticação
  • Pagamento conforme uso, sem necessidade de pré-pagamento
  • Suporte a callbacks assíncronos, adequado para ambientes de produção
  • Documentação completa da API e suporte técnico
Cadastre-se gratuitamente em Ace Data Cloud e experimente rapidamente as poderosas funcionalidades do Claude vs OpenAI.